Web generate pdf from pages using html

Generate pdf files using php scripts web development blog. Html pages can contain links that open pdf files within a web browser by using an adobe acrobat product adobe acrobat professional or standard, adobe acrobat 3d, or adobe reader plugin that is installed into supported versions of netscape navigator, mozilla firefox, microsoft internet explorer, or safari mac os. Im not talking here about the simple conversion of html to pdf. This tutorial will show you how to use jspdf and html2canvas step by. Pdfreactor is the perfect printing component for web applications, incl. Stringtemplate is a template engine carefully designed by myself and tom burns ceo over many years of experience building commercial sites. Click the convert to pdf button in the adobe pdf toolbar. Hypertext markup language html is the coding that aids browsers in reading online documents. The pdfcrowd api is a web service that lets you easily generate pdf from web pages and raw html code in your java applications. Web page view field if you wish to manipulate the html using javascript prior to generating the pdf. There are many javascript libraries available for generating pdf from html.

As a developer, you can use several free php classes and there is also the pdflib library which is a commercial product. Feb, 2020 an html anchor link is the easiest way to display a pdf file. In this article, ill explore ways in which we can generate a pdf directly from a. Whenever you need to generate pdf from html there is usually a lot to take into consideration to achieve impeccable printing results. When converting html with css to pdf people often encounter to a problems, wether is the font rendering, cssfloat, positioning elements to problems with memory on server side. Apr 03, 2020 convert html content to pdf using javascript. Also includes a slight introduction to basic usage of fpdf library. Feb 17, 2015 in this article i will explain how to create dynamic web pages in asp. Creating dynamic pdf files using html and php macronimous. Then a new page is added to the pdf document using the function addpage.

How to exportgenerate html to pdf in web application in this article, we are going to see the tutorials and examples to convert html to pdf using javascript and angular. This is the effortless way to port the sharepoint list data or any other list data to carry, print, and make a hard copy. How to embed pdf document in html web page codexworld. Please read the gnu license agreement for more information.

Convert html content of the specific part of the web page and generate pdf. We create a sample application to better understand itext. Enter the complete path to the web page, or click browse and locate an html file. Generating pdf documents programmatically is a pain. The open source itext library makes pdf creation a snap. But if you want to display a pdf document on the web page, pdf file needs to be embedded in html. Main question is often how do i really need to write css for pdf, does it has some hidden features that will make all things work. Generate pdf files from java applications dynamically. Its a better way to share, present, and organize your web pages and you can try it right now from. I wrote some code to use it from a web application. Even html pages has to be converted from time to time for some professionals.

Check out the following samples created with the api. Before beginning this exercise you need to complete the following steps. How to create a pdf from your web application smashing magazine. This article introduces itext and gives a stepbystep guide to using it to generate pdf documents from java technology applications. How to capture snapshot of html page and generate pdf file when user click the link. With pdfreactor you count on a powerful html to pdf converter. The following example shows how to use the jspdf library to convert html to pdf and generate a pdf document from html content.

Creating web pages dynamically in the code behind in asp. This html page generates a onepage pdf file and saves it on your computer. Jan 24, 2006 if your application needs to generate pdf documents dynamically, you need the itext library. In this blog, i will demonstrate how to generate pdf file of your html page with css using javascript and jquery.

Dec 22, 2017 is it possible to save an html page as a pdf using javascript or jquery. At the end of this lesson, you will be able to do the following. For this task, the web developers use libraries like wkhtmltopdf. In the case of an invoice, the user might be able to view the information online, then click to download a pdf for their records. Convert html to pdf, html to pdf converter pdfreactor. In web applications, normally we have a dataimages render on a webpage in different format ways as below. Convert html to pdf online in the browser or in your php, python, ruby. For example, in the past when web designers only used html, they were able to write code both in upper and lower case. Oct 14, 2019 how to generate pdf from html file online with pdfcrowd this is a simple threestep process to java generate pdf from html. First you have to link to the jspdf library in this case, from, then a jspdf instance is created, a line of. Then you use the following javascript code to open the created pdf in a popup. Convert htmlcss content to a sleek multiple page pdf file. For web developers, its a lot easier to create a pdf from the html format, basically because it provides a better option to manage the pdf. If you want to convert a html file to pdf, if you use a webpage or rely on database publishing there is a way to turn even complex html into pdf.

Our web application is likely to be already creating an html document using the information that will be added to our pdf. Then the html contents are written into the pdf format using writehtml function. What is the best way to generate a pdf file from html and css. How to export html pages as a pdf using pure javascript. It is also possible to generate pdf documents from any html encoded text. Generate pdf from html in div using javascript stack overflow.

How to save a webpage as a pdf in chrome, safari, and more. How to create a pdf from your web application smashing. How to create a pdf document out of multiple webpages quickly. Things you need prior to creating your web page you are going to create a web page using html, xhtml, and css codes. How to exportgenerate html to pdf in web application. Our web application is likely to be already creating an html document. Mar 09, 2018 the ability to generate pdfs as part of a business process is a common one mainly driven by compliance. Using the standard feature to convert web page view into a pdf will will render using the initial html and not the html after being manipulated by. It was just the need to control printing that brought me to research a way to easily generate a pdf.

Learn more about converting html pages to pdf files use our online tool to go from web pages to pdfs faster than ever. The controller, probably using some services, would generate the pdf and return it to the client. In this blog, i will demonstrate how to generate a pdf file of your html page with css using javascript and jquery. Pdfs are created in the cloud, no 3rd party libraries are needed. This can be useful when you need to create snapshots from a page for example to create a thumbnail, but falls short when you have a lot of data to handle. Html page is generated from the user submitting the details, based on the details, dynamically i generated one html file contains 3 images, now i want this final html page as pdf format. How to generate a pdf when clicking a submit button in jsp. Name the pdf file and save it in a desired location. The solution is setup to print any region of your webpage, you just tell the formatter which container element you want to print and the library does the rest.

Retrieve the html content from the specific element by id or class. Aspx file, in contrast my approach is clean and makes use of database to allow users manage and control the dynamic pages with ease. Generating pdfs from web pages on the fly with jspdf. You could generate pdf from html easily within few minutes with. Nov 30, 2018 in this blog, i will demonstrate how to generate a pdf file of your html page with css using javascript and jquery.

The following parameters can be specified in the tag. In this article, i am going to explain how to generate pdf file from an html page using angularjs in sharepoint. A better approach for web applications is to take the html templates and output that we already generate for the site web pages and convert it somehow to pdf. Oct 16, 2014 generating a dynamic pdf from html form data using fpdf library. Using canvas based solutions like the deprecated jspdf. Place multiple pages on one sheet and rearrange the order of pages. Net, perl, ruby, python or javascript with our examples. In this tutorial, we will show you how to display pdf file in the web page using html tag. Create a url to open a pdf file at a specific page. It can be a challenge for even the most seasoned developer to learn how to convert html to pdf. The html tag is the best option to embed pdf document on the web page. Three ways to convert html to pdf using microsoft flow. To view the html file, click here and to view the generated pdf, click here.

The html tag defines a container to load external content in the web page. Generating pdfs from web pages on the fly with jspdf sitepoint. Although, there are various html to pdf converters available online, it may not work well in case of data protection or layout of converted documents. Generating a pdf from an html source is rarely an easy task. I will walk you through getting started and integrating jspdf into your browserbased javascript web application. If you are using a fremawork such as spring which you really should, youll have to create a controller in charge of the pdf generation. Export html web page to pdf using jspdf micropyramid. Use online tools in the adobe pdf toolbar to save html files, entire web pages, or just part of a web page as pdfs right from your web browser. Extensible hypertext markup language xhtml is a stricter variation of html, which mandates certain rules for all web designers. Go to the conclusion for a summary of the approaches in microsoft flow, there has been options for doing this for a while now. This list is a showcase of the most popular php classes and libraries.

Nov 08, 2019 convert html to pdf using javascript source code. In this blog, we have to add two external js files for converting the. Htmldoc is a desktop application to create pdf documents from a html page. How can php generate pdf from html page convert html to pdf. Starting with html and css our web application is likely to be already creating an html document using the information that will be added to our pdf. A common way to do this is to create a html file and then convert that to pdf.

625 1289 1612 604 1147 1554 872 1170 947 1194 1674 222 938 296 51 1090 1043 367 580 902 33 133 1256 156 148 1019 585 974 1453 1035 1299 1067 625 280 1604 1248 71 926 585 1204 1482 226 30 1200 596